London, UK—At the MAX London Creativity Conference, Adobe unveiled the all-new Adobe Photoshop with Generative Fill and Generate Image tools. Moreover, powered by the just-announced Adobe Firefly Image 3 Foundation Model, these enhancements are meant to usher in a new era of image-editing app with generative AI capabilities integrated into workflows. Adobe Photoshop with Advanced Generative Fill and More

New features in the. beta version include Reference Image, Generate Image, Generate Similar, Generate Background as well as Enhance Detail.

Generate Image shortens the distance between the blank page and results so people at every skill level can jumpstart their creativity. Further, the Firefly Image 3 Foundation Model is available directly in Photoshop and the Firefly web app. Consequently, it enhances the Generative Fill and Generative Expand capabilities. These new features empower anyone to generate infinite background variations; create a multitude of design concepts with differentiated color and style; as well as bring to life detailed scenes from scratch.

Photoshop’s new features also enhance and accelerate creative workflows. They enable users to make complex edits and create designs while saving time. By bringing ideation and creation together in one workflow, they deliver a new level of control. Among these tools are:

• Reference Image. It helps creatives achieve their imagined output, using user-selected images as inspiration.
• Text to Image with Generate Image. This function shortens the distance between the blank page and content with full text to image capabilities within Photoshop for the first time.
• Generate Background. This tool replaces and creates backgrounds. It also makes it easier to generate content that blends into existing images.
• Generate Similar. This feature lets creators iterate with variations they select, to explore creation ideas.
• Enhance Detail. This fine-tunes images to improve sharpness and clarity.

In addition, Photoshop is introducing other tools for design and creation:

• Adjustment Brush. This brush enables users to apply nondestructive adjustments to specific portions of images.
• Improved Font Browser. This function delivers real-time access to Adobe’s 25,000+ fonts in the Cloud—without leaving Photoshop.
• Adjustment Presets. With this, creators can change the appearance of images with filters that apply effects in a single click. They can also create and save customized presets.

AI Ethics Principles & Content Credentials

Adobe trained Firefly on licensed content, such as Adobe Stock. The company designed it to generate content for commercial use that does not infringe on copyright and other intellectual property rights, such as trademarks and logos. Adobe uses a multilayered, continuous review and moderation approach to block and remove content that violates its policies. It also offers customers IP indemnification for Firefly generated content.

Adobe says it is committed to developing AI in accordance with its AI Ethics principles of accountability, responsibility and transparency. In a recent Adobe study, 76% of U.S. consumers emphasized the importance of knowing if online content is AI-generated. To provide transparency around the use of AI within Adobe’s applications, Firefly-powered features in Photoshop automatically attach Content Credentials to the content. Like a nutrition label for digital content, Content Credentials are tamper-evident metadata that provide more information about the content, including whether AI was used in the creation or editing process.

Moreover, Content Credentials are built on the C2PA open standard and supported by the Adobe-led Content Authenticity Initiative (CAI). The company founded it in 2019 to increase trust in the digital ecosystem. Today, the CAI has grown into a global coalition of more than 2,500 members across tech, policy, media companies, creative professionals as well as researchers, working together to add transparency to digital content.

Photoshop’s latest release is available now in the Photoshop desktop (beta) app. Adobe will make it generally available later this year.
